SAPO

(i) SAPO owns 442 sites as per Deeds Office. This includes seven sites which have been mortgaged (sold, donated, and wrongly transferred to SAPO and restitution claim on). SAPO therefore owns 435 sites which are not mortgaged and the area is 162,2932ha.

(ii) SAPO has exclusive rights to the following sites not registered in the Deeds Office.

  • Permission to Occupy (PTO) 65 sites 7,8120ha
  • Transkei, Bophuthatswana, Venda and Ciskei (TBVC) 103 sites area 18,0769ha
  • Category 1B (CAT1B) Owned building but site to be registered 18 sites area 3,3145ha

(iii) Leasehold registered is four sites area 0,2638ha

(aa)(bb) All sites are used and occupied for Post Office purposes.

SENTECH

(i)(ii) Sentech owns approximately 950 hectares of land which is used

exclusively for providing telecommunication services and location for its operational offices.

(iii)(aa)(bb) Sentech leases approximately 8.5 hectares from government. The land sizes vary depending on land servitude and requirements for usage.

SITA

(i) 26.677 hectares owned by SITA (Beta, Erasmuskloof and Centurion Offices) were transferred to SITA at a payment of R0 as a result of the inception of SITA in 1999 from the Department of Public Works. The net book value of the land is R22 243 595 (Excluding the value of the buildings on the land with a net book value of R103 798 655). The services rendered at his building is currently and historically exclusively been delivered to Government instruction.

(ii) 10 988 m2 (Numerus) (transfer still in process) is in the process of being transferred from the Department of Public Works as a payment of R0 as a result of the inception of SITA in 1999. The net book value of the land is R2 500 000(excluding the value of the building on the land with a net book value R7 065 193). The services rendered at his building is currently and historically exclusively been delivered to the South African Police Service.

(iii) 5522m2 in total of offices leased from the state.

(aa) Bloemfontein Data Centre (1128m2) – Used as Data centre, Printing shop and for office space. The value of this lease is R3 333 906.

(bb) Pietermaritzburg (4000m2) – Used as Data centre and for office space. The value of this lease is R18 255 075.

Mafikeng (394m2) used for office space. The value of this lease is R891 444.
